比特币作为一种去中心化的数字货币,吸引了越来越多的人开始关注和使用。然而,很多新用户在进入这个领域时,常常对比特币钱包地址的生成和使用产生疑问。比特币钱包地址是什么?它是如何生成的?本文将详细介绍比特币钱包地址的相关知识,帮助用户理解这一概念,并指导他们正确获取和使用钱包地址。
比特币钱包地址是一个用于接收比特币的唯一标识符。它是一个由数字和字母组成的字符串,通常以'1'、'3'或'b'开头,长度为26至35个字符。每个比特币钱包都可以生成多个地址,用户可以根据需要向不同的地址发送和接收比特币。钱包地址的作用类似于银行账户号码,使用它可以方便地进行转账和交易。
比特币钱包地址的生成过程相对复杂,但通俗地讲,它主要包含以下几个步骤:
首先,用户需要创建一个密钥对,这个密钥对包含一个私钥和一个公钥。私钥是用户用来签署交易、证明自己拥有比特币的秘密信息,必须妥善保管;而公钥则可以公开给其他人,以便他们向您发送比特币。
然后,通过一个算法(通常是椭圆曲线数字签名算法,ECDSA),将私钥生成对应的公钥。接下来,将公钥进行SHA-256和RIPEMD-160哈希运算,从中提取出公共地址,这个过程会生成20字节的地址。然后在地址的前面添加版本字节(例如,1代表主网,3代表测试网),最后进行双重SHA-256校验,并根据校验结果添加校验和。最终的输出就是比特币钱包地址。
获取比特币钱包地址有多种方法。首先,用户可以选择下载一个比特币钱包软件,包括桌面、移动或在线钱包等。这些钱包会自动为用户生成一个或多个钱包地址,用户只需按照提示操作即可。
其次,用户还可以使用硬件钱包,这类钱包以更高的安全性著称,通常比软件钱包更能抵御网络攻击。使用硬件钱包时,用户可以在设备上获得比特币钱包地址,且私钥不会被暴露到网络上。
最终,用户还可以通过一些在线工具或交易所直接生成比特币钱包地址。在选择这些服务时,需注意选择信誉良好的站点,并确保安全操作,以防止个人信息或资产的泄露。
在使用比特币钱包地址进行交易时,有几个注意事项:
首先,一定要确认钱包地址的准确性。由于比特币交易是不可逆的,如果输入错误的地址,所发送的比特币将无法找回。部分钱包软件会尝试验证地址的有效性,但仍需仔细检查。
其次,建议使用每次交易生成新的地址。这不仅可以增强安全性,还能提高隐私性。使用一次性地址能有效避免被追踪交易记录。
最后,对于私钥的保管十分重要。一旦私钥被泄露,任何人都可以访问并控制您的比特币。因此,切勿将私钥上传至网络或分享给他人,最好将其离线存储在安全的地方。
在进行比特币交易时,往往需要支付一定的交易费用。这些费用是为了激励矿工优先处理您的交易,而交易费用的高低会影响比特币钱包地址的确认速度。
交易费用通常是由用户自行设定的,较高的交易费用意味着矿工更有动力优先处理这笔交易。但是,用户也需考虑自身的需求,适度设置费用,以避免不必要的支出。用户可以通过区块链浏览器查询当前网络中的交易费用,并根据自己的实际情况做出调整。
比特币钱包地址是无限的,用户可以根据需要生成多个地址。实际上,许多钱包软件会自动为每次收款生成一个全新的地址,这是因为使用一次性地址不仅可以保护用户的隐私,还能降低网络追踪的风险。
比特币的安全性依赖于私钥的保护。一旦私钥丢失,用户将无法访问与之关联的比特币,因此建议定期备份钱包数据,将私钥存储在安全的位置,并避免网络暴露。如果私钥丢失,可以尝试寻找备份数据,或者查看是否曾有纸质钱包生成的记录。如果没有备份,所丢失的比特币将会永久消失。
一般来说,离线钱包(硬件钱包或纸钱包)比在线钱包更安全。离线钱包不能直接连接到互联网,因此不容易受到黑客攻击。相对地,在线钱包虽然便于访问和使用,但在网络环境中容易被攻击、被盗或受到木马病毒的威胁。因此,建议用户在不使用比特币时,可以选择将资金转移到安全的离线钱包中,以增加资产的安全性。
在比特币网络中,交易的确认是通过区块链的矿工对交易进行打包产生的。用户可以通过区块链浏览器(如Blockchain.info或Blockchair.com)查看交易记录。在浏览器中输入钱包地址或交易哈希,用户可以看到交易的状态,以及它所处的区块。如果交易得到了六次确认,通常意味着交易非常安全,几乎不可能被替换或逆转。
比特币交易的速度通常与手续费的高低直接相关。矿工在验证交易时,会优先考虑手续费更高的交易。如果设置的手续费较低,则交易可能会被延迟,尤其是在网络高峰期。因此,在发送比特币时,用户应考虑当前的网络状况,选择合适的手续费,这样可以确保交易得到及时确认。
通过了解比特币钱包地址的生成与使用,用户能够更安全、有效地参与到比特币的交易中去。尽管比特币市场存在一定风险,但只要保持谨慎并遵循安全原则,就能更好地管理自己的资产。希望本文对你了解比特币钱包地址有所帮助!